Harsirat (her-see-rut) Kaur is a community organizer at South Asian Network, a nonprofit organization based in SoCal that offers support to low-income South Asians living in the area with public benefits, citizenship application assistance, language support, domestic violence support, mental health, and hate crime support. Ms. Kaur holds a bachelor’s degree in economics and a master’s degree in communication. She has over three years of experience working in the advocacy and policy sector for the Asian American Pacific Islander (AAPI) community. Additionally, she enjoys reading, cooking, and sleeping.

The Summit unites the public and private sectors, domestic and international, against hate and extremism. Researchers, activists, lawyers, technology experts, political leaders, and more come together, each bringing their unique tools to the fight. Important relationships that were established at the Summit in 2021 have carried forward into working groups with concrete deliverables for 2022 and beyond.
